Distance area image sensor S15454-01WT NIR-enhanced type, measures the distance to an object by TOF method The distance image sensor is designed to measure the distance to an object by TOF (time-of-flight) method. When used in combination with a pulse modulated light source, this sensor outputs phase difference information on the timing that the light is emitted and received. Distance data can be obtained by performing calculation on the output signal with an external signal processing circuit or on a PC. We provide an evaluation kit for this product. Open the catalog to page 4Distance area image sensor tf(Hst) MCLK DCLK tr(Vst) MCLK tr(Ext_reset) Calculation method of frame rate Frame rate=1/4 of subframe time =1/{(Integration time + Readout time) × 4} When operating in non-destructive readout mode Time per subframe=Integration time + (Readout time × Non-destructive readout count) Note: The integration time setting needs to be changed depending on the required distance accuracy and usage environment factors such as background light. Integration signal can be read out without reading out the reset level. But this may increase random noise and degrade sensitivity...

Open the catalog to page 9Distance area image sensor Recommended soldering conditions 300 °C 245 °C max. ⸱ This product supports lead-free soldering. After unpacking, store it in an environment at a temperature of 30 °C or less and a humidity of 60% or less, and perform soldering within 1 year. ⸱ The effect that the product receives during reflow soldering varies depending on the circuit board and reflow oven that are used. When you set reflow soldering conditions, check that problems do not occur in the product by testing out the conditions in advance. ⸱ In order to improve reliability, we recommend that you use...
